1. Oxford man arrested after altercation at Alpharetta bar (appenmedia.com) — An Alpharetta bar incident on Milton Avenue led to the arrest of a 30-year-old Oxford man after staff and an off-duty officer tried to remove him for intoxication. Police say he resisted, allegedly struck the officer's arm, and was later found with suspected drugs before being treated for a shoulder injury and charged with multiple offenses.
   

2. How One Atlanta Suburb Feeds License Plate Data to 2,000+ Agencies (gadgetreview.com) — Alpharetta's network of Flock Safety license plate cameras is quietly sharing data with more than 2,000 agencies nationwide, while receiving information from over 1,300 in return. Recent audits and new safeguards exposed at least one officer's misuse, raising fresh questions for local residents about how much oversight truly exists over this fast-growing surveillance web.
   

3. NAMB hosts largest Replant Summit, honors 2026 Replanter of the Year • Biblical Recorder (brnow.org) — Alpharetta hosted nearly 400 pastors and church leaders this week at the North American Mission Board's Replant Summit, focused on renewing struggling congregations. Held at NAMB's building, the event mixed worship, teaching, and breakout sessions while honoring Georgia pastor Daniel Sanderson as 2026 Replanter of the Year.
   

4. Tennessee Quarterback Commit Works Out With VFL Jarrett Guarantano (rockytopinsider.com) — A standout Milton High School quarterback from Alpharetta, Derrick Baker, is sharpening his skills with former Tennessee Vols QB Jarrett Guarantano while preparing for his future in Knoxville. The three-star 2027 commit recently earned All-State recognition and led Milton to a narrow season-opening win, showcasing both his passing and rushing abilities.
